Description

Prince Ferdinand of Brunswick to Holdernesse: he relies on Holdernesse to preserve the Hessian alliance. The courier has left for the king of Prussia's camp in Saxony with the dispatch [about the Prussian cavalry] for Mr. Mitchell. The Russians are still in Landsberg, but the Swedes are retreating. He encloses an account [SP 87/34/48] of an enemy attack on Borken. The French retreat from Hanover continues. The Saxon corps is to reinforce Soubise and undertake the siege of Lippstadt. Colonel Durand is prevented from undertaking his musters by enemy raiding parties. Dated at Dülmen. ff. 100, 101
